In her highly anticipated follow-up to the controversial bestseller “American Dirt,” author Jeanine Cummins shifts her focus to the vibrant and complex narrative of Puerto Rico. In this latest work, she explores the island’s rich cultural tapestry and the enduring impact of its colonial history, as well as the resilience of its people in the face of ongoing challenges. The New York Times delves into Cummins’ new book, examining how her experiences and research have shaped her portrayal of Puerto Rico, as well as the critical reception that follows her previous work. As readers brace for another powerful story, questions arise about representation, sensitivity, and the role of authors in amplifying marginalized voices.

Cultural Resonance: How Cummins Captures the Heart of Puerto Rico

Jeanine Cummins deftly channels the vibrant character of Puerto Rico in her latest literary work, offering readers a powerful glimpse into the island’s rich culture and complex history. Through her storytelling, she captures not only the struggles faced by its people but also their resilience, warmth, and the unique flavors that define their identity. In a landscape often overshadowed by adversity, Cummins illuminates the beauty that thrives amidst the challenges, inviting a deeper understanding and appreciation of Puerto Rican culture.

Central to Cummins’ narrative are the various cultural elements that resonate throughout the story. She weaves together threads of music, food, and tradition, creating a tapestry that reflects the island’s multicultural influences. Readers encounter:

  • Bomba and Plena – traditional music forms that resonate with the island’s African roots.
  • Asopao – a hearty dish that symbolizes the Puerto Rican spirit of hospitality.
  • Fiestas de San Juan – vibrant celebrations that showcase the community’s unity and love for life.

Through these elements, Cummins not only tells a story but also fosters a connection to a culture that is both rich and resilient, urging readers to reflect on their perceptions of Puerto Rico.
